Special issue: Progress in traditional Chinese medicine research

International Journal of Functional Informatics and Personalised Medicine 2(3) 2009

Papers from the International Workshop on Bioinformatics and Systems Biology in Traditional Chinese Medicine Research held in conjunction with the 2009 International Joint Conferences on System Biology, Bioinformatics and Intelligent Computing (IJCBS2009) in Shanghai, China, 3 August 2009.
  • Report of 2009 International Workshop on Bioinformatics and Systems Biology in Traditional Chinese Medicine Research
  • Mutual understanding between Traditional Chinese Medicine and systems biology: gaps, challenges and opportunities
  • The logic of YinYang and the science of TCM: An eastern road to the unification of nature, agents and medicine
  • A multitier YinYang-N-element cellular architecture for the Chinese meridian system
  • Computer-aided disease diagnosis system in TCM based on facial image analysis
  • A novel segmentation of tongue image
  • Nonlinear analysis of auscultation signals in Traditional Chinese Medicine using Wavelet Packet Transform and Approximate Entropy
